Half-Day Sail-Race Challenge
Typical Half-Day Schedule
10am - 2pm or 2pm - 6pm
- Starts ashore with welcome orientation, program overview and team building concepts highlighted by sailing
- Teams define goals with sailing staff facilitating program
- Sailing coaches conduct classroom session on sailing basics (20 minutes)
- Beachfront session familiarizes teams with their boats, basic sailing maneuvers and sail handling (20 minutes)
- On-water hands-on instruction (1-1/2 hours)
- Races and exercises to test team interaction (1-1/2 hours)
- Return to dock for final debrief (20 minutes)
- Awards can be pre-arranged for a festive ending to a fine outing
